Output 1ebd27971d3327ea9b6f8ee0b5b51ce0f9510ac4f85aa3f724d81eb8b2c88b47:8

value
654294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1f2cf38aa6fe237140c6dba0abc96288d08836a OP_EQUAL
address
3GTKb8E3dZKRgfM3DeBS7y3BjoEtcVCvRm
transaction
1ebd27971d3327ea9b6f8ee0b5b51ce0f9510ac4f85aa3f724d81eb8b2c88b47
confirmations
271316
spent
true